A classic local loop starts in town with Totnes Castle for views, then a browse on the High Street. Add the River Dart path for a short stroll before a calm run to Dartington Hall. The gardens offer space to wander and plenty of spots to pause. If you prefer a slower pace, reverse the order and linger where it feels right. We can add a village detour or a quick stop for photos if the light is kind. Additionally, we keep an eye on traffic so the route stays smooth.
